Ken Griffin founded Citadel, one of the world’s largest and most successful hedge funds. Starting his trading career from his Harvard dorm room at a young age, Griffin quickly developed a keen sense for markets and built Citadel into a global powerhouse with billions in assets under management. Known for his quantitative and technology-driven strategies, Griffin has also made headlines for significant philanthropic contributions, supporting causes in education, the arts, and public institutions. Over the years, he has earned recognition as one of the preeminent figures in modern finance.

Ken Griffin's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Ken Griffin held 11,975 positions worth $385B, up 9.1% from $353B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Ken Griffin withdrew a net $35.1B in Q4 2020, closing 1,130 positions and reducing 4,218 holdings. Its most notable exit was Immunomedics Inc, an estimated $213M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.7% of assets, up from 3%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.

Against the trend, Ken Griffin opened a new position in S&P Global worth $114M.

  • Ken Griffin's largest Q4 2020 buy was S&P Global: 345,785 shares worth $114M.
  • Ken Griffin added most to iShares Core S&P 500 ETF in Q4 2020, an estimated $1.16B increase.
  • Ken Griffin's biggest Q4 2020 reduction was Amazon, cutting an estimated $1.55B.
  • Ken Griffin fully exited Immunomedics Inc in Q4 2020, selling an estimated $213M.
  • Ken Griffin's ten largest holdings make up 31% of its $385B portfolio in Q4 2020.
  • Ken Griffin opened 1,989 new positions and closed 1,130 in Q4 2020.
  • Ken Griffin's portfolio value rose 9.1% quarter-over-quarter to $385B.

Based on Citadel Advisors's 13F filing for Q4 2020, filed 16 Feb 2021.
